Transaction 65b0720255b78dce35e2ac73fe343bc75c924e86630f5b4e1e0759cde8ed3e44
1 Input
1 Output
-
65b0720255b78dce35e2ac73fe343bc75c924e86630f5b4e1e0759cde8ed3e44:0
- value
- 43943
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 57b10e7ae0f8117b21a53674eef9d66e201ab1eb OP_EQUAL
- address
- 39ggpLbQoxpgr69KjNPr9yKaWviZGFUFPv